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
587126964 6004734 0616 1786 540611854
134571 6899202928
134571 6899202928
1310199 6445910 9639 51
All about undefined
Interested in learning more?
134571 6899202928
1310199 6445910 9639 51
See more
345050 556382
77 272 919
See more
231810990 652406470
45186664 91139235 2687616416
See more